Unexpected Presence Poem by Lawrence S. Pertillar

Unexpected Presence



More unexpected.
Yet overwhelmingly effective.
Is presence.
And not the rumor of it,
Left to creative imaginations.

Leaving no one left to guess,
Imagine or wonder.
Who it was that began the fuss.
Over what it was,
Everyone should suspect not to trust.

Although heard to hear,
Over an approving and cheering crowd.
Beginning to show their anger and disgust.
By an ignorant few arguing.
And amongst themselves.
About what they heard and nothing else.

"Who...
Are those people,
In the middle of the floor.
For no other purpose,
To grab attention to get it.
No one can if they wanted to ignore.
Who are they? "

-Reliable liars.
And dependable neighborhood gossipers.
Showing up to prove,
Their presence makes all the difference.-

"A difference?
A difference made to prove a doing of what? "

-They are together and united.
In a kept communal confrontation.-

"And this to prove,
Benefits who? "

-The attention to get for themselves.
And the process of a progress this makes.-

"Uh..."

-Don't say it.
The better it is to leave,
It could be possible to imagine.-
